The Importance of Educational Technology
Educational technology unlocks numerous advantages for both teachers and students, such as:
- Enhanced Engagement: Interactive tools and multimedia content can captivate students' attention and stimulate their interest in learning.
- Personalized Learning: Technology allows for tailored educational experiences that accommodate diverse learning styles and paces.
- Real-World Skills: Integrating technology prepares students for a technology-driven world, emphasizing skills such as digital literacy and critical thinking.
Types of Educational Technology Tools
There are numerous educational technology tools available, including:
- Learning Management Systems (LMS): Platforms like Moodle and Google Classroom allow for organized content delivery and student tracking.
- Interactive Whiteboards: These devices facilitate collaborative learning and interactive lessons.
- Educational Apps: Applications that focus on different subjects and skills can make learning fun and engaging for students.
Implementing Educational Technology in the Classroom
Successfully integrating technology into the classroom requires careful planning and consideration:
- Assess Needs: Identify the specific learning goals and challenges of your classroom.
- Select Appropriate Tools: Choose technology solutions that align with your curriculum and meet your students' needs.
- Provide Training: Ensure both educators and students are comfortable using new technology with proper training and resources.
- Encourage Collaboration: Use technology to promote collaborative projects that foster teamwork and communication skills.
Overcoming Challenges in Educational Technology
While educational technology offers immense benefits, there can also be challenges, such as:
- Access Inequality: Not all students may have equal access to technology at home, which can widen the achievement gap.
- Distraction: Devices can lead to distractions if not managed properly.
- Implementation Costs: Integrating technology may require additional funding for tools, training, and maintenance.
